is a community-driven patch system and collection of codes that forces true, render-based widescreen support into hundreds of PS2 games. Unlike simple screen stretching, PS2Wide patches modify the game's internal 3D rendering engine to display a wider horizontal field of view (FOV) without cropping the vertical axis. This allows classic PS2 titles to be played on modern HDTVs, PC emulators (like PCSX2), or even original hardware via OPL (Open PS2 Loader) in proper 16:9 (or wider) aspect ratios. ps2wide
